if you dropped COOP, then they must have placed you as C. Edge.

if that's the case you should send your advisor an email telling her that you secured an internship outside compass, fill the change of sequence form ( follow all procedures given in the form), then do manual placement form so your internship would be recognized by COOP and be placed on compass.

Most importantly you're internship should match some requirements, check that with your Cedge-Coop advisor

As a coop don't think that being COOP by itself is gonna help land an internship. Work on your Resume, extracurriculars, join clubs, do personal projects, certifications, if you don't have working canadian experience get one it would help you, do stuff that will make you credible to the companies you are applying for. As well, I highly recommend you always communication with your coop advisors they are here to assist you with any questions, review your cv/resume even if not in the requirement activities on compass, you practice interviews...

start applying from as early as you can so your name would be in the data bases of potential employers
From your first year I recommend working on that and I promise find something that suits you.
